The Role

Settlers PS is seeking a compassionate and dedicated Education Assistant to take on the role of Defence School Mentor. This unique position supports students from Australian Defence Force (ADF) families by minimising the impact of mobility and parental absence on their educational and emotional wellbeing.

The Defence School Mentor plays an integral role in welcoming, integrating and farewelling our defence families, as well as supporting parents and teachers in meeting the needs of defence students.

As part of our Student Services Team, the Defence School Mentor will deliver targeted support, engaging programs, and inclusive activities that foster resilience, connection, and a sense of belonging. The ideal applicant would have a sound understanding of the unique challenges faced by defence families, along with a caring and empathetic nature that helps students feel safe and supported.

Eligibility

To work with us, you must:

  • be an Australian or New Zealand citizen, permanent resident or have a valid visa with relevant work rights for the term of the appointment.
  • obtain a valid Working With Children Check before you start; and
  • consent to a Nationally Coordinated Criminal History Check and obtain a current Screening Clearance Number issued by the Department of Education’s Screening Unit before you start.
